A Phase I Dose-Escalation Study of AG2037 Administered Once Weekly for Three Weeks to Patients With Advanced Cancer

研究概览

简要总结

RATIONALE: Drugs used in chemotherapy use different ways to stop tumor cells from dividing so they stop growing or die.

PURPOSE: Phase I trial to study the effectiveness of AG2037 in treating patients who have advanced, metastatic, or recurrent solid tumors.

详细描述

OBJECTIVES:

  • Determine the maximum tolerated dose and dose-limiting toxic effects of AG2037 in patients with advanced, metastatic, or recurrent solid tumor.
  • Determine the safety and tolerance of this drug in these patients.
  • Assess the pharmacokinetics of this drug in these patients.
  • Document any antitumor effects of this drug in these patients.

OUTLINE: This is a dose-escalation, multicenter study.

Patients receive AG2037 IV weekly on weeks 1-3. Treatment repeats every 4 weeks for up to 6 courses in the absence of disease progression or unacceptable toxicity.

Cohorts of 3-6 patients receive escalating doses of AG2037 until the maximum tolerated dose (MTD) is determined. The MTD is defined as the dose preceding that at which at least 2 of 6 patients experience dose-limiting toxicity.
